G'day, G'day on this lovely Gympie golden dawn in beautiful Queensland. I am Dina and my old friend Carl Hebel and I are long distance runners. My 70 year old pal Carl is in training to attempt a world record run.

Carl's running mates (4 horsemen) Ron Grant, Cliff Young and Gary Parsons have all run around Australia for a world record. After years of running with Uncle Cliffie he grew weary and ran away so the 3 musketeers are trying to get together in Caboolture on August 21st - 22nd to honour their runs.
Because Carl is slowing down now, I run along and drag him to help him keep going. My marathon runs now are 125km's in Perth, Gold Coast 40km's and soon the Gympie to Caboolture 125km, 24 hour run.
We are planning to run in Athens, Greece on October the 31st in memory of Pheideppedes First marathon 2500 years ago. Our run is called "Pacers for Peace" will begin there - 500 days, 500 marathons, 20 000km's in 27 countries.
We will be in Greece, Australia, Vietnam, Taiwan, China, North Korea, South Korea, Canada, United States (if possible), Cuba, Equador, Kenya, United Kingdom, France, Germany, Swisse, Poland, Belarus and Russia by October 2012 (health permitting) and back again to the Golden Games in Atina where it all began. The Olympic Games were held annually and a truce was enforced to all fighting so brotherhood could be honoured!
Carl's Pacers for Peace is a modern run around the world for 2 years with me! We are currently sponsored by Coca Cola, McDonalds, Brooks and Harvey World Travel for our 9 flight connections.
The key to our run is North Korea as they perform in the Games with their brothers from South Korea. Hopefully the world can have a 2 year lull in conflict.
